INTRODUCTION<br />

Respiratory syncytial virus (RSV) is a common cause of lower respiratory tract disease and<br />

hospitalization <strong>in</strong> <strong>in</strong>fants and young <strong>children</strong> (1-4), and therefore a major cause of healthcare<br />

utilization (5).<br />

58<br />

59<br />

60<br />

61<br />

Severe RSV bronchiolitis has been associated with later development of abnormal pulmonary<br />

<strong>function</strong>, wheez<strong>in</strong>g, asthma and allergic sensitization (6-11), but it is unclear whether severe<br />

RSV bronchiolitis causes wheez<strong>in</strong>g, or genetic predisposition or other environmental risk<br />

factors <strong>in</strong>crease the propensity to such exaggerated response to RSV.<br />

62<br />

63<br />

64<br />

65<br />

66<br />

The aim of this study was to compare the long-term outcome of asthma, allergy and<br />

pulmonary <strong>function</strong> <strong>in</strong> monozygotic (MZ) tw<strong>in</strong> pairs discordant for hospitalization with<br />

verified RSV bronchiolitis <strong>in</strong> <strong>in</strong>fancy as a surrogate marker of the RSV disease severity. Any<br />

differential long-term effect from RSV disease severity <strong>in</strong> these genetically identical tw<strong>in</strong>s<br />

would suggest a causal role of RSV.<br />
